Responsibilities and Expectations
- Vendor relationship management
- Manage business system analysts
- Direct daily operations of application support analysts, analyzing workflow, establishing priorities, developing standards, and setting deadlines.
- Establish and monitor key performance metrics for the applications support department
- Establish foundational practices and procedures including technical standards, tools, and platform standards.
- Provide leadership in developing and maintaining data integrity and validity for various applications.
- Manage the administrative processes for human resource actions (hiring, professional development, promotions, terminations, disciplinary procedures, and salary adjustments) to maintain a skilled technical and customer service-oriented staff.
- Prepare and review operational reports or project progress reports.
- Perform periodic user provisioning audits for integrated systems
- Meet with executives, managers, supervisors, vendors, and others, to solicit cooperation and resolve problems.
- Maintain an ongoing list of current and upcoming project requests
- Assign problems, issues, and tasks to support analysts; follow up with customers to gauge satisfaction w problem resolution
- Review assigned project plans to plan and coordinate project activity.
- Set expectations & focus, assign duties, delegate responsibilities, evaluate activities, etc., prioritizing application related problems or issues.
- Develop and interpret organizational goals, policies, and procedures.
- Assess change requests for risk to production systems, and assure quality, security and compliance requirements are met for supported systems and areas
- Follow established Information Systems policies and procedures
- Follow established internal control policies
- Follow established compliance policies, responsibilities including but not limited to Equity Bank Business Ethic and Conduct policy, Bank Secrecy Act, Information Security, and Suspicious Activity reporting requirements
- Other duties as assigned by supervisor or department head
